Ethereum 2.0 Deposit Contract Tops $5.5B in Staked Ether

The amount deposited represents 2.67% of Ethereum’s total supply.

Check Also

The amount of assets locked on Huobi Eco Chain reaches $2.7 billion

Huobi Eco Chain has impressively increased its total amount of locked assets (TVL) since it …

Leave a Reply

Your email address will not be published. Required fields are marked *